授業計画 | テーマ | 内 容 |
第1回目 | UNIX操作とエディタの使い方 | ログイン・ログアウト、ファイルの操作、プリンタへの出力、エディタmuleの操作法 |
第2回目 | C言語の基礎知識 | プログラムのコンパイル、算術式と計算、関数、予約語 |
第3回目 | Cの制御文 | if文、for文、インクリメント・デクリメント演算、関係・論理演算子 |
第4回目 | 続・Cの制御文 | whileループ、doループ、break文、continue文、switch文、goto文 |
第5回目 | データ型・変数・式 | データ型、ローカル変数とグローバル変数 |
第6回目 | 配列と文字列 | 1次元配列、多次元配列、文字列 |
第7回目 | ポインタ | ポインタの基本、配列とポインタ、ポインタと関数引数 |
第8回目 | 関数 | 値を返す関数、再帰 |
第9回目 | コンソールI/O | gets()とputs()、printf()、scanf() |
第10回目 | ファイルI/O | ファイルシステムの基礎、ランダムアクセス、ファイルシステム関数 |
第11回目 | 構造体と共用体 | 構造体の基礎、共用体 |
第12回目 | 高度なデータ型と演算子 | 記憶クラス指定子、型修飾子、ビット演算子、シフト演算子 |
第13回目 | プリプロセッサなど | #defineと#include、動的なメモリ割り当て |
第14回目 | Cの標準ライブラリ関数 | 種々の標準ライブラリ関数の解説 |
第15回目 | 期末試験 | 総合試験 |